How can we put MP table in the high > tables > > area if the floating table has to be in low memory to be found, if they > have > > to be adjacent? > The high table versions are (mostly) used to allow SeaBIOS to copy them > down. SeaBIOS copies the entire MP table into low memory precisely > because certain linux version can't cope with a different layout. > > The best outcome in my opinion is to default to > HAVE_LOW_TABLES == HAVE_HIGH_TABLES == 1.
